You can instantly begin messaging them in a personal and secure chat space as soon as you have actually been matched with a therapist.
The chatroom is accessible at any time as long as your gadget has trustworthy internet. Messaging isn’t performed in real-time, so there’s no guaranteed reaction time from your counselor. As a result, you’re complimentary to message your therapist at any hour of the day.
Your counselor will reply with concerns, homework, feedback, or guidance, and the app will notify you of their reaction.
The discussions are conserved in the chat room so you’re totally free to go over and reflect whenever you ‘d like. Every discussion is also protected by strict federal and state HIPAA laws.

Not everybody is entirely encouraged that shifting mental health care online is the method forward. “You get to understand not only what it’s like to talk to the person, however how it feels to be in a room with them.
” I have actually carried out some research study into Skype counselling,” states London-based psychotherapist Dr Aaron Balick, “and it’s not the ‘functional equivalent’ of traditional counselling; it’s simply not quite the same thing. It’s actually essential that individuals who participate in it understand that it’s a different experience from being in the room with someone, speaking in person.”
Bbc
” In terms of accessibility, it’s a great start and certainly better than nothing. It’ll ideally lead them to ultimately showing up in the space.
In cases of mild depression, the NHS is now directing some patients towards online programs instead of face-to-face counselling, a phenomenon that worries Dr Balick.
” My worry is that it’s happening increasingly more for economic reasons, rather than since it’s what’s best for individuals. That’s not good if it’s rolled out just to conserve cash and there aren’t important questions being asked about these services. But then, I’m constantly really sceptical of individuals who are either really very professional or really very versus online mental health care. It’s a case of asking the ideal questions.”
